深度学习入门论文:从基本概念到应用实践
在过去的十年里,深度学习已经成为了人工智能领域的一股强大力量。无数的科研人员和工程师们通过发表论文、分享见解,推动着深度学习的快速发展。本文将以一篇深度学习入门论文为引子,带您领略深度学习的魅力所在。
一、深度学习入门论文简介
深度学习的入门论文是由Yann LeCun等人于2006年发表的《Gradient-Based Learning Applied to Document Recognition》。这篇论文提出了卷积神经网络(Convolutional Neural Network,简称CNN)的概念,为深度学习的广泛应用奠定了基础。
二、重点词汇或短语
- 卷积神经网络(CNN):论文中提出的CNN是一种特殊的神经网络结构,适用于处理具有网格结构的数据,如图像。CNN通过卷积(convolve)操作提取输入数据的关键特征,从而实现图像识别、物体检测等功能。
- 循环神经网络(RNN):RNN是一种能处理时序数据的神经网络结构。在深度学习中,RNN被广泛应用于自然语言处理、语音识别等领域。与CNN不同,RNN具有记忆能力,可以捕捉序列数据中的时间依赖关系。
- 反向传播(Backpropagation):反向传播是一种用于训练神经网络的重要算法。通过反向传播,网络能根据输出结果自动调整各层的权重,以降低误差,提高预测准确率。
- 梯度下降(Gradient Descent):梯度下降是一种优化算法,用于寻找函数的最小值。在深度学习中,梯度下降被广泛应用于神经网络的训练,以最小化损失函数,提高模型的泛化能力。
三、应用场景
深度学习入门论文所提出的概念和方法具有广泛的应用场景。例如,在计算机视觉领域,CNN被用于图像分类、目标检测、人脸识别等任务;而在自然语言处理领域,RNN则被用于文本分类、机器翻译、情感分析等任务。此外,深度学习还被广泛应用于语音识别、推荐系统、智能客服等领域。
四、实践操作
深度学习入门论文中介绍了许多实践操作,例如如何设计网络结构、如何选择优化算法等。下面我们就其中的两个实践操作进行详细讲解: - 代码实现:在Python中,我们可以使用TensorFlow或PyTorch等深度学习框架来实现论文中提出的模型。例如,使用TensorFlow实现一个简单的CNN模型,需要首先安装TensorFlow库,然后构建CNN模型,包括卷积层、激活函数和池化层等。
- 实验设计:深度学习论文中通常会包含大量的实验结果和分析。实验设计需要明确实验目标、选择合适的评估指标、设定模型参数等。例如,在图像分类任务中,我们可以选择准确率作为评估指标,通过调整CNN的卷积层数量、滤波器大小等参数,来提高模型的分类准确率。
五、总结
深度学习入门论文为我们打开了一扇通往深度世界的大门,让我们领略到了人工智能领域的魅力所在。其中,卷积神经网络和循环神经网络等概念成为了深度学习的基石,为众多应用场景提供了强大的支持。同时,这些论文也为我们提供了许多实践操作的思路和方法,指导着我们从理论走向实践。无论您是科研人员还是工程师,都可以从深度学习入门论文中受益匪浅。